2. "방황하다" (Bang-hwang-hada)
Lyrics: "방황하는 내 발걸음"
English Translation: "My wandering footsteps."
Vocab Check:
방황 (Bang-hwang): Wandering / Being lost.
It describes the feeling of not knowing where to go or what to do with your life.
💎 Trendy Korean "Slang" & Expressions
| Korean | Romanization | English Meaning |
| 상처 | Sang-cheo | Scar / Wound (Physical or Emotional) |
| 영원히 | Yeong-won-hi | Forever |
| 결국 | Gyeol-guk | Eventually / In the end |
| 정답 | Jeong-dap | The right answer / Correct solution |
💡 Heartbeat Tip: Using "결국" (Gyeol-guk)
When you listen to BLACKPINK, you'll hear them talk about finding the "right answer" (정답) but eventually (결국) getting hurt again. You can use "결국" in your own sentences like this:
"I studied hard, and eventually (결국) I passed!"

[Chorus] We are the lovesick girls 내 멋대로 내 사랑을 끝낼 순 없어 (Nae meot-dae-ro nae sa-rang-eul kkeut-nael sun eops-eo)
English: I can't end this love on my own terms.
내 멋대로 (Nae meot-dae-ro): As I please / On my own terms.
We are the lovesick girls 아픔 없인 난 아무 의미가 없어 (A-peum eops-in nan a-mu ui-mi-ga eops-eo)
English: Without pain, I am nothing.
의미 (Ui-mi): Meaning / Significance.
[Verse 1] 하지만 우리는 또 찾아 헤매지 (Ha-ji-man u-ri-neun tto cha-ja hae-mae-ji)
English: But we are looking for it again.
헤매다 (Hae-mae-da): To wander / To roam.
